616. To ask the Minister for Transport, Tourism and Sport if he will confirm that each sports club in receipt of grant aid must have a child safety policy and a code of ethics in place prior to their application being considered or granted. [40462/14]
Michael Ring (Mayo, Fine Gael)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
It is not a requirement of the Sports Capital Programme that applicant organisations must have a child safety policy and a code of ethics in place prior to their application being considered for a grant.
All National Governing Bodies of Sport who receive funding from the Irish Sports Council are required to adopt the Code of Ethics and Good Practice for Children’s Sport.
